From the excellent reviews, I was expecting a lot. I wasn't disappointed. The menu contains the traditional tapas options, with the odd twist. Everything we ordered was delicious. We ordered 6 tapas between the two of us. This ended up being quite a bit of food. We still managed it though. Some dishes are on the pricey side, but the quality made them worth it. The mushrooms in cream, the pork belly and the albondigas (with cheese) were the highlights. But, as mentioned, everything was delicious.

Ate early evening on a Saturday with the two kids. Was relatively quiet when we arrived, which was great as we went to sit through the back section of the restaurant. Would recommend this if possible as it has a lovely intimate atmosphere with a low ceiling and salt stone walls. By the time we had finished dining, the place was pretty much full. The staff were really pleasant and attentive, and actually apologised for being short-staffed but you would never had known. Now to the food... Wow! As good as any tapas I've had in Spain. Our order included garlic prawns, meatballs, creamy chicken, chicken wings and the ham croquettes. It was hard to pick out a stand-out dish as all were absolutely superb! And another amazing thing was how fast the food came out, with everything being piping hot. Can't believe it has taken me so long to get round to trying this place! Will definitely be back.
